What are some common challenges faced by an Excitation System Commissioning Engineer during project startups?

Excitation System Commissioning Engineers often encounter challenges such as coordinating with multiple teams during system integration, troubleshooting unexpected field issues, and adapting to varying site conditions. They must ensure that the excitation systems interface seamlessly with generators and control systems, which can involve resolving compatibility or technical documentation gaps. Effective communication, flexibility, and a strong understanding of both hardware and software aspects are key to overcoming these challenges and ensuring a successful startup.

What does an Excitation System Commissioning Engineer do?

An Excitation System Commissioning Engineer is responsible for installing, testing, and ensuring the proper operation of excitation systems in power plants or industrial facilities. These systems control the voltage and reactive power of generators, which are essential for stable and efficient electricity production. The engineer oversees the commissioning process, troubleshoots issues, configures system parameters, and ensures compliance with technical standards and safety regulations. Their work is critical to the reliable operation of power generation equipment.

This person will be responsible for the leading the testing and commissioning of electrical equipment within and electrical substation or generator plant; performing and directing all aspects of electrical testing including, but not limited to, protection relays, circuit breakers, transformers and other substation equipment; and training new engineers/technicians in relay testing, equipment testing and substation commissioning.ย
